If you’ve been researching modern web development frameworks, chances are you’ve come across Next.js. Built on top of React, Next.js offers a robust and efficient way to develop websites and applications. At Vadimages, we have extensive experience using Next.js to build blazing-fast, scalable, and user-friendly websites for a wide range of industries. In this blog post, we’ll explore what Next.js is, highlight its pros and cons, and share how our expertise can help you create a standout online presence.
What is Next.js?
Next.js is an open-source React framework created by Vercel (formerly Zeit). It streamlines the process of building server-rendered React applications by offering features like automatic code splitting, server-side rendering (SSR), and static site generation (SSG). This means your website can load faster, appear more frequently in search results, and provide an excellent user experience.
The Benefits (Pros) of Next.js
1. Superior Performance
Next.js takes advantage of server-side rendering and static site generation. With SSR, the HTML is rendered on the server before being sent to the client, reducing initial load times and boosting SEO. With SSG, static pages are generated at build time, making sites incredibly fast and cost-effective to run.
2. SEO-Friendly
Since pages can be rendered and generated on the server, search engine crawlers see fully formed HTML—improving your site’s ranking opportunities. For any business, higher visibility in search results translates to more traffic and potential customers.
3. Automatic Code Splitting
Next.js automatically splits your code by each page, ensuring that users only download the necessary JS for their current page. This reduces unnecessary data transfer and speeds up load times.
4. Built on React
Next.js leverages the React ecosystem, giving developers access to a massive community, a variety of libraries, and a mature set of tools for building modern interfaces.
5. Flexible Data Fetching
With Next.js, you can fetch data in different ways:
• Static Generation (SSG) for faster load times
• Server-Side Rendering (SSR) for dynamic, personalized content
• Client-Side Rendering for interactive, data-rich components
This flexibility allows you to pick the approach that fits your business requirements.
The Drawbacks (Cons) of Next.js
1. Learning Curve
While Next.js is relatively straightforward for those familiar with React, it still comes with its own configurations and best practices—especially regarding server-side rendering and deployment strategies.
2. Potential Overkill for Simple Sites
If you have a very small or static project, Next.js might be more than you need. Simpler static site generators or straightforward HTML/CSS projects can sometimes suffice.
3. Server Deployment Complexity
When it comes to server-side rendering, you need a suitable hosting environment. While platforms like Vercel make deployments simple, there can still be a steep learning curve for teams lacking experience in SSR and DevOps.
How Vadimages Can Help You Succeed
At Vadimages, we’ve worked with clients across various industries—from small businesses to large corporations—to develop high-performance websites using Next.js. Here are a few reasons why partnering with us gives you a competitive edge:
1. Deep Expertise: Our team stays up-to-date on the latest Next.js features, React best practices, and web development trends, ensuring your website remains modern and future-proof.
2. Custom Solutions: We don’t believe in one-size-fits-all. We take time to understand your business goals, target audience, and technical needs to create a customized Next.js solution that truly reflects your brand.
3. Full-Service Approach: From initial concept and UX/UI design to hosting, SEO optimization, and ongoing maintenance, we cover the entire web development lifecycle.
4. Performance and SEO Focus: We leverage Next.js’s server-side rendering and static site generation to deliver blazing-fast page loads and improved search engine rankings.
5. Ongoing Support: Even after launch, our dedicated support team is available to help with updates, new features, or enhancements, ensuring that your website continues to meet evolving market demands.
Ready to Build Your Next.js Website?
If you’re looking for a fast, SEO-friendly, and highly scalable website, Next.js is a fantastic choice. And at Vadimages, we have the experience, talent, and passion to help you bring your vision to life. From concept to deployment, we’ll ensure your website stands out, performs optimally, and resonates with your target audience.
Contact us today to discuss how we can build a cutting-edge website for your business using Next.js and other modern technologies. We look forward to partnering with you and transforming your ideas into a successful digital experience!
Vadimages – Your trusted partner for web design, development, and digital solutions.
Explore our services and get in touch to see how we can elevate your online presence.